01 May 2009

EFCA – The Truth

This, from Insideronline.org is the straight up unfiltered truth about card check. Give a listen if you have a few minutes.

NOTE: Read this from the Heritage Foundation. I’ve always believed in the sacrosanctity of the secret ballot, both in electing political leaders, AND in the workplace.

